Key Features to Consider in Pressure Washer Pumps
When selecting a pressure washer pump, it’s essential to understand the critical features that can significantly impact performance and durability. A well-chosen pump can enhance cleaning efficiency and prolong the lifespan of your equipment. Understanding what to look for can help you make an informed decision.
One of the most important aspects is the type of pump. There are generally two categories: axial and triplex pumps. Axial pumps are often found in lower-end models and are suitable for light-duty tasks, while triplex pumps are more robust, providing better durability and performance for more demanding jobs.
Essential Features
- Pressure Rating: Look for a pump with a suitable pressure rating for your cleaning tasks. Higher PSI (pounds per square inch) ratings mean more cleaning power.
- Flow Rate: Measured in GPM (gallons per minute), a higher flow rate can improve cleaning efficiency, allowing you to cover more area quickly.
- Build Quality: Consider materials used in the pump construction. Brass and stainless steel components tend to offer greater durability compared to plastic parts.
- Maintenance Requirements: Some pumps require more upkeep than others. Choose a model that aligns with your willingness to perform regular maintenance.
- Warranty: A good warranty can provide peace of mind. It’s an indicator of the manufacturer’s confidence in their product.
By focusing on these features, you can ensure that your pressure washer pump will meet your cleaning needs and withstand the test of time.

Maintenance Tips for Prolonging Pump Lifespan
Maintaining a pressure washer pump is essential for ensuring its longevity and optimal performance. Regular care not only prevents costly repairs but also enhances the efficiency of the machine. A few simple practices can significantly extend the lifespan of your pump, making it a worthwhile investment for any user.
One of the primary aspects of pump maintenance is proper cleaning and storage. After each use, it is crucial to remove any debris and contaminants that may have accumulated. This helps prevent clogs and reduces wear on components. Additionally, storing the pump in a dry, sheltered location can protect it from environmental factors that may cause damage over time.
Routine Maintenance Practices
Here are some key maintenance practices to incorporate into your routine:
- Check the Oil Level: Regularly inspect the oil level in the pump. Maintaining the correct oil level ensures proper lubrication and cooling of the internal components.
- Inspect Hoses and Connections: Look for signs of wear, cracks, or leaks in hoses and connections. Replace any damaged parts to prevent water loss and maintain pressure.
- Use Clean Water: Always use clean water for your pressure washing tasks. Contaminated water can introduce harmful particles into the pump, leading to premature wear.
- Winterisation: If you live in an area with freezing temperatures, it’s important to winterise your pump. This involves draining the water and using a pump saver solution to protect seals and internal components.
By following these maintenance tips, users can ensure their pressure washer pumps remain in excellent condition, providing reliable performance for years to come.

Are there significant differences between electric and gas pressure washer pumps?
Yes, there are key differences between electric and gas pressure washer pumps. Electric pumps tend to be quieter and more suitable for light to medium cleaning tasks around the home. They are easier to start and require less maintenance. Gas-powered pumps, on the other hand, are often more powerful, making them ideal for heavy-duty cleaning tasks. They can operate in remote locations without needing an electrical outlet, but they may require more upkeep and can be noisier.
Can I replace the pump on my pressure washer with a different brand?
Yes, you can replace the pump on your pressure washer with a different brand, but there are a few considerations to keep in mind. Ensure that the new pump is compatible with your pressure washer’s specifications, including pressure rating and mounting type. It’s advisable to consult the manufacturer’s guidelines or seek professional advice to avoid any issues during installation and to ensure optimal performance.
What maintenance is required for pressure washer pumps?
Maintenance for pressure washer pumps is crucial for longevity and performance. Regularly check the oil levels if the pump is oil-lubricated and change the oil as recommended by the manufacturer. It’s also important to inspect the inlet filter for debris and clean it as needed. After each use, run the pump with clean water to prevent damage from detergent residues. Additionally, store the pressure washer in a dry place to avoid freezing in cold weather, which can cause damage to the pump components.
